The maximum size of the message sent to the native messaging host is 4 GB. The first argument to the native messaging host is the origin of the caller, usually chrome-extension:// [ID of allowed extension]. The extension is available for Chrome, Firefox and Opera, and will run on any ...The Commands API allows extension developers to define specific commands, and bind them to a default key combination. Each command an extension accepts must be declared as properties of the "commands" object in the extension's manifest. The property key is used as the command's name. Use group publishing. Use the group publisher in the Chrome Web Store to manage the set of extension owners. Keep the group private to only those who should publish the extension. If you can’t use group publishing, use your organization's email accounts to publish extensions. To avoid difficulties if an email address owner leaves your ...

Let us know in the comments section below. #shorts #chrome For more #webdesign & #development resources: ...In Chrome 117, users will receive proactive notifications on the Chrome Extensions page if an extension they've installed is no longer available on the Chrome Web Store. This can happen if the developer unpublishes the extension, it's taken down for policy violations, or it's identified as malware. The Timeline tab is where you can view the media playback and buffer status live. st lucia resorts maponline closet planner Mar 6, 2018 · Protect developer accounts. Extension code is uploaded and updated through Google accounts. If developers' accounts are compromised, an attacker could push malicious code directly to all users. Protect these accounts by by enabling two-factor authentication , preferably with a security key. free online calender Jul 27, 2023 ...
